1. 弹性伸缩与自动扩展:设计云服务器架构以支持自动扩展,在流量高峰时,系统可以自动增加资源以处理额外的负载,流量正常后则缩减资源。例如,使用Kubernetes的HorizontalPodAutoscaler来响应流量变化。
2. 负载均衡与缓存机制:采用高级负载均衡策略,包括地理分布、应用层和容器级负载分配,以提高负载均衡效率。利用CDN服务分散流量,减少服务器压力。
3. 数据库性能优化:实施查询优化、读写分离和连接池策略,提升数据库处理峰值负载的能力。
4. 监控与预警:实施主动监控和预警机制,实时监控服务器状态和流量变化,及时发现并应对异常。
5. 限流与熔断策略:在必要时实施限流和熔断策略,避免服务器因过载而崩溃。
6. 内容分发与边缘计算:利用边缘缓存配置和动态内容加速技术,减少对服务器的直接请求压力。
7. 安全防护与DDoS防护:部署防火墙、入侵检测系统和专业的DDoS防护服务,防止恶意流量攻击。
8. 提前规划与预测性扩展:通过流量预测模型和压力测试,提前准备应对突发流量的资源。
9. 优化网络配置:调整网络参数,如TCP配置,以适应高并发场景。
10. 多IP与多数据中心部署:使用多IP服务器实现流量负载均衡,并在多个数据中心部署服务,以分散流量压力。
通过综合运用以上策略,可以有效应对服务器租用中的突发流量,确保业务的稳定性和用户体验。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/35252.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。